Global processing network even more closely connected

For over a year now, the process engineering community has been benefiting from the stronger integration of the Processing trade fairs under the umbrella of the NürnbergMesse Group. In 2026, international exhibitors will be able to highlight their offerings at the Processing Alliance Pavilion for the first time. In Brazil and China as well, the local Processing Alliance trade fairs are providing support to take the first step into global markets as early as 2026.

A mature process industry with many technology leaders and a focus on sustainability and Industry 4.0—that characterizes the market in Europe. In Asia, the industry sees itself as a volume leader and expert in rapid scaling. In South America, meanwhile, the emerging process industry benefits from location advantages due to local raw material deposits and represents a growing alternative for production. The Processing Alliance connects global markets, thereby fostering synergies and global growth for all participants.

Six trade fairs from the NürnbergMesse Group have joined forces in the Processing Alliance. Since last year, the network has been supporting its customers in conquering new international markets and acquiring customers worldwide: from initial contacts in industries such as pharmaceuticals, food, and chemicals, to insights into local markets, and on to strategic partnerships. Participating in one of the trade fairs across three continents can be a first step.

In Europe, the Processing Alliance is represented by POWTECH TECHNOPHARM in Germany and the combined trade fair Foodtech & Global Pack in Greece. FCE Pharma, FCE Cosmetique, and analitica Latin America are the leading events in South America. And with IPB China, the Alliance includes one of Asia’s leading platforms.

World map highlighting the six trade fairs of the Processing Alliance
Through NürnbergMesse’s Processing Alliance, six trade fairs in South America, Europe, and Asia create synergies and foster global networking among their customers.

A Perfect Showcase at the Processing Alliance Pavilion in Nuremberg

In September 2026, exhibitors at the international trade fairs can take advantage of a special offer from POWTECH TECHNOPHARM. The new Processing Alliance Pavilion in Hall 7A offers them the opportunity to present their products and solutions to a European audience and generate brand awareness. Marianny Eisenhofer, Director of POWTECH TECHNOPHARM, invites companies to participate: “The European market offers many opportunities for companies from South America, China, and Eastern Europe. With a booth in the new Pavilion, they can not only display their solutions but also connect with European companies looking to establish a subsidiary in their markets. Under the motto ‘Globally Networked, Locally Strong,’ we support them in this endeavour.”

The bookable packages include, in addition to booth space, basic booth equipment and various marketing services that ensure visibility even before the trade show. Expected visitors include professionals from the mechanical and plant engineering, pharmaceutical, chemical, cosmetics, food, construction, building materials, ceramics, plastics, environmental, and recycling sectors. Of interest are all technologies for the processing of powders, solids, and liquids. Machinery for GxP-compliant pharmaceutical production is also welcome. (Register here)

Leveraging a Strong Alliance for First Steps into South America and China

The Processing Alliance also offers opportunities for a sustainable presence in the Chinese and South American markets in 2026. The series kicks off with FCE Cosmetique and FCE Pharma from June 1–3, 2026, in São Paulo. With a focus on raw materials, production and packaging solutions, and logistics, past events attracted visitors from 28 countries, including all Brazilian states. The lists of registered exhibitors, including several companies with European roots, are already online (exhibitor list FCE Pharma, FCE Cosmetique).

From July 22 to 24, 2026, IPB, the Chinese counterpart to POWTECH TECHNOPHARM, will welcome numerous visitors to Shanghai for the 23rd time. In collaboration with the Chinese Society of Particuology, it has established itself as the leading one-stop trade fair featuring cutting-edge technology for the entire processing chain of powders, bulk materials, and liquids. It offers solutions for the chemical, food, and pharmaceutical industries, as well as for the ceramics, glass, plastics, rubber, and new energy sectors. A new addition is the Powder Materials section, which encompasses a wide range of products from calcium carbonate and various oxides to talc, metal powders, and nanomaterials. Last year, the trade fair attracted over 12,000 visitors from 36 countries. Numerous exhibitors from POWTECH TECHNOPHARM and their Chinese subsidiaries, such as AZO, GKM Siebtechnik, Netzsch, Neuman & Esser, Rembe, and Vega, are already displaying their products there.
